Output d53ef102c788c6f0bcee819d01a7a11d2e523a3fcd656d6002b2fa35ae6fcf97:0

value
126608551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d61428ff76f1385aa82e51839b279c1d67214d5 OP_EQUAL
address
MRAWTRtwt1HydTgQg3N8LexNhLtyo1hPRw
transaction
d53ef102c788c6f0bcee819d01a7a11d2e523a3fcd656d6002b2fa35ae6fcf97
spent
true